What intermediates of nucleotide biosynthesis would accumulate?

The diazo compound O-(2-diazoacetyl)-L-serine is a powerful inhibitor of glutamine amidotransferases.   If growing cells are treated with this compound, what intermediates of nucleotide biosynthesis would accumulate.  Please explain your answer.
